What happened yesterday?

  • Gymnastics: Dipa Karmakar, who blazed a trail by becoming the first Indian woman gymnast to compete at the Olympics and finish a historic fourth, announced her retirement

  • Football: Mohun Bagan weree withdrawn from the AFC Champions League Two competition after the club failed to report in Iran.

  • Chess: The PBG Alaskan Knights continued their winning run in the Global Chess League while Visawanathan Anand's Ganges Grandmasters struggled again.

  • Shooting: India topped the medal tally at the Junior World Championship in Lima.

  • Tennis: India were drawn against Togo in Davis Cup World Group I Play-offs.

  • Football: Odisha FC president called for more support after AFC Women's Champions League defeat.
